🔑 Car key programming and duplication: how much does it really cost?
Losing, damaging, or having only one working car key can become a serious problem. Having a coded spare copy is a smart choice to avoid unexpected lockouts or costly emergencies.
But how much does it cost to duplicate or program a car key? The price depends on several factors: type of key, vehicle brand, security system technology, and equipment needed for coding.
Let's take a closer look at how car key duplication works and what the average prices are.
🔧 Types of car keys and their characteristics
Each technology corresponds to a different level of security... and cost. Here are the main categories of keys used today in the automotive sector:
• Traditional mechanical keys
The simplest: without electronics, they rely solely on mechanical cutting. Mainly found on older vehicles.
💰 Duplication cost: $25–50
📌 No programming required.
• Transponder keys (coded keys)
They contain a microchip that communicates with the vehicle's immobilizer control unit. They require specific equipment to be read and programmed correctly.
💰 Average cost: $70–$250
🔐 Higher security level, more difficult to clone.
• Smart keys and keyless systems
These work via RFID or radio signals, allowing access and ignition without inserting the key. They require advanced software for programming.
💰 Average cost: $200–$400 or more
⚙️ In some cases, only the parent company can complete the procedure.
💶 How much does it cost to duplicate a car key?
Key type - Approximate price - Technical notes
Simple mechanical €25–50 Cutting only
With chip (transponder) €70–250 Requires reading and coding
Keyless/smart key €200–400+ Advanced programming, synchronization with ECU
> 💡 Prices may vary depending on the car brand (e.g., Fiat, BMW, Mercedes), the availability of the electronic code, and whether or not the original key is available.
🛠️ Is it possible to duplicate a car key yourself?
Yes, but only in some cases. Raw keys, compatible remote controls, and even coding software can be found online. However, the risk is high:
The absence of professional tools can render the procedure ineffective;
Incorrect programming can block the immobilizer control unit;
Some vehicles require security PINs, which can only be accessed by reading the EEPROM
❌ In general, DIY is not recommended if you do not have the experience or the right equipment.

❓ Frequently asked questions about car key duplication
How much does it cost to duplicate a lost car key?
If you do not have the original key, the costs increase: in some cases, it is necessary to disassemble and read the control unit, with costs ranging from $150 to $400+.
Can I duplicate a key with just the chassis number?
No, the chassis number is not sufficient for coding. You need at least the key code or access to the immobilizer system.
